Lake Norden-Badger picks up Legion win over Redfield

George Jensen, of Lake Norden-Badger Post 260, left, reaches to tag Camden Osborn, of Redfield Clay Kiser Post 92, during a game in Redfield last season. Looking on for Lake Norden-Badger is Dawson Noem, back center. Jensen drove in three runs in a win over Redfield Thursday night. Photo by John Davis taken 6/12/2023

REDFIELD – Lake Norden-Badger scored in every inning but one on the way to a 17-5 win over Redfield in American Legion baseball Thursday night.

The visitors scored two runs in the first, second, sixth and seventh innings, six times in the fourth, and three runs in the fifth.

George Jensen and Rylan Thune each drove in runs in the first, Jensen and Ryker Warrington produced runs in the second, three runs scored on errors in the fourth, Cristhian Rodriguez doubled in a pair of runs in the fifth, Jensen and Warrington each drove in runs in the sixth, and the visitors tacked on two more runs in the seventh.

Redfield’s five runs came in via a pair of passed balls, a bases-loaded walk, a balk and a wild pitch. The hosts took advantage of a dozen walks and six hit batters.

Warrington finished with three hits, and three RBI for Lake Norden-Badger. Jensen and Thune also drove in three. Micah Zastrow had two hits to top Redfield.

Lake Norden-Badger 220 632 2 – 17 8 0

Redfield 000 130 1 – 5 4 5

Tyson Stevenson, Rylan Thune (6), George Jensen (7) and Cristhian Rodriguez; Jacob Schmitt, Noah Johnson (4), Jackson Ethridge (6) and Elijah Morrissette. 2B – Lake Norden-Badger, Rodriguez, Ryker Warrington. 3B – Redfield, Morrissette.
